The Consumer Affairs Authority (CAA) has taken steps to raid a factory producing substandard steel.
Officials have revealed that the factory in Kahathuduwa transports stocks of steel bars at night to a warehouse in Negombo. Accordingly, the investigation officers had tracked down a lorry that was transporting steel bars from the relevant factory at night, and raided the relevant warehouse on 6 June.
It was later revealed that there was a stock of steel, estimated to be approximately 400 tonnes, stored at the warehouse. The market value of the stock is more than Rs. 100 million, according to the investigators.
Accordingly, a B report regarding the raid has been reported to the Negombo Magistrate’s Court, and the CAA said that a case will be filed following investigations.
